Web4 jan. 2013 · Richards & Ted Rodgers Model (1986) 9. Approach : It defines assumptions, beliefs, and theories about the nature of language and language learning. Design : It specifies the relationship of these theories to classroom materials and activities. Procedure : These are the techniques and practices that are derived from one’s approach and design. Web15 jul. 2015 · A METHODICAL HISTORY OF LANGUAGE TEACHING(HD BROWN)1. EDWARD ANTHONY (1963) An approach was a set of assumptions dealing with the nature of language, learning, and teaching. Method was described as an overall plan for systematic presentation of language based upon a selected approach.
